There has been an imcrease in property prices over the last 12 months as the marina construction develops.

A noticeable increase in property prices has occurred over the last 12 months, in response to the ever increasing new marina that is currently under construction in Didim, at Altinkum’s Third beach. Just two years ago, £50,000 would have bought a large sized new 4 bedroom villa close to the marina. Today, the new 4 bedroom villas are selling for more than double that figure - prices varying upon proximity to the marina, the view from the property and the size of the property. The demand for property in the area has increased and re-sale properties are also selling faster than in other areas of Didim as keen investors clamber to be near what promises to be Europe’s largest marina and opens in less than 12 months time.

Another reason that the new properties in the area have risen in price so quickly is due to the lack of building land in the area. The majority of undeveloped land next to the marina is owned by the Turkish Government and cannot be used for house building hence the remaining supply is very limited. In addition to the area being close to the new marina, it is also situated very close to Altinkum’s resort centre and close to public transport routes. A golf course is proposed to go on some of the Government land next to the marina although plans have not get been finalised for this. A second golf course has been agreed between Akbuk and Didim town…so the marina is not the only attraction for investors in the area.

Second to the marina area, the new Marina Road is an up and coming area for investors. The Marina Road, as its name suggests, runs from the marina through Altinkum, up through Didim town, up to the Apollon Temple and will eventually will extend out to the resort of Mavisehir. Developers are rapidly working along the Marina Road, offering investors a wide choice of dwellings and investment opportunities which are also selling very quickly. There is a lot of variety in terms of quality, design features and price variations on offer to buyers.
